Why Response Time Matters More Than People Realise

Water damage doesn’t wait politely for office hours. A burst pipe left running for even 20 extra minutes can soak flooring, ruin plasterboard, and creep into electrics. This is really the whole point of having genuine emergency cover rather than just a plumber who happens to answer occasionally after hours. A team that keeps engineers on standby overnight and at weekends, with vans already stocked for common emergencies, can start limiting the damage almost as soon as they arrive, rather than needing to source parts first.

It’s also worth asking a provider directly how they define “emergency.” Some companies use the term loosely and still book you in for the next working day. Others genuinely dispatch someone the same night. That distinction matters far more than the marketing on a website suggests.

Common Emergencies Homeowners in Luton Actually Call About

Based on what tends to come up most in this region, the most frequent emergency calls fall into a handful of categories:

Boiler breakdowns. Bedfordshire winters are cold enough that a dead boiler is rarely just an inconvenience. Combi boilers losing pressure, pilot lights refusing to stay lit, and strange banging noises from the system are among the most common triggers for an emergency call.

Burst pipes. Older housing stock across parts of Luton and Dunstable means pipework can be decades old. A sudden cold snap is often when hidden weaknesses in that pipework finally give way.

Blocked drains and toilets. Whether it’s tree roots, wipes, or years of grease buildup, blockages that back up into the home are treated as urgent by most plumbers, since the alternative is raw sewage sitting in a bathroom or kitchen.

Leak detection. Not every emergency is obvious. A water bill that’s crept up, a damp patch that won’t go away, or a boiler that keeps losing pressure can all point to a hidden leak that needs tracing before it causes real structural damage.

What to Do While You Wait for a Plumber

If you’ve got a genuine emergency on your hands, a few quick steps can limit the damage before help arrives:

  1. Locate and turn off your stopcock if water is actively leaking or flooding
  2. Switch off the boiler and any relevant electrics if water is near them
  3. If you smell gas, don’t switch anything on or off; leave the property and call from outside
  4. Move valuables and electronics away from the affected area
  5. Take photos for insurance purposes once it’s safe to do so

None of this replaces a qualified engineer, but it can be the difference between a manageable repair and a much bigger bill.

Frequently Asked Questions

How fast can an emergency plumber reach me in Luton?
Most genuine 24 hour services aim to be on site within an hour for urgent cases, though this can stretch during particularly busy periods like cold snaps when boiler callouts spike across the region.

Do emergency plumbers in Luton also cover surrounding villages?
Many do, extending out to Dunstable, Houghton Regis, Leighton Buzzard, and smaller Bedfordshire villages, though it’s always worth confirming coverage for your exact address.

Is emergency plumbing more expensive than a scheduled repair?
Callout rates for out of hours work are typically higher than daytime appointments, but a reputable company should still give you a clear price before starting any work.

What should I do if I smell gas?
Leave the property immediately, don’t operate any switches, and call the National Gas Emergency Service, then arrange for a Gas Safe registered engineer to inspect the system.
